After finishing off 2016 with a win over West Ham, Leicester City look to kick the new year off on a good note, as they travel to Middlesbrough. The sides’ first meeting of the season came in the middle of Leicester’s worst run of the season, and saw them salvage a late point they probably didn’t deserve.
Since that game, Boro have beaten Hull City and Swansea but lost 4 of their last 5, and find themselves in 16th, one place and two points behind the Foxes. This is looking like a six pointer for both teams, as Leicester have a chance to create a bit of breathing room between themselves and the bottom sides.

Leicester City Team News:
Jamie Vardy plays out the final game of his suspension today and is the only certain absentee. However, just two games after the last we should expect some changes from last time out.
Middlesbrough Team News:
Boro are also not lacking in options, with Victor Fischer the only regular who might have to miss out through injury.
